Dear all,

I sell software, and use order forms embedded inside the executable. Upon payment, I rely on the payment provider to auto return to the order form (ie the software), and that is when any software locks are removed. (Trial version becomes full).

Paypal does this, but I don't know of any other providers who do.

Also, if there is a provider who does this and also runs some sort of affiliate program, that'd be really great.

Any thoughts on this?

I’m talking about support for a redirection feature (a "link back" url) that allows you to redirect the customer to a page of your choice AFTER SUCCESSFUL PAYMENT.

For instance, you can redirect the customer (only after successful payment completion) to a “secret” page of your choice (eg, at your site) where you provide golden content.

Paypal supports this.
